Zombicide is one of the most popular games out there for a simple skirmish cooperative game. But what if you want to delve deeper? Make your characters more detailed and add some new challenges? CMON introduced Zombicide Chronicles, a Role Playing experience using the elements the board game.

A New in depth experience

In Chronicles, you create a character and use their abilities to complete tests. A character has 3 main attributes and a grid of 6 abilities.  They also have skills that unlock when thresholds of experience are met. The tiles, cards and figures of Zombicide second edition can be used to increase the immersion in the game. Players assign points to their attributes and abilities and choose their skills they want to earn. They take on missions throughout the campaign to level up, get better gear, and become better zombie killers.

Unlike standard Zombicide, a game master is needed instead of the game driven mechanics for the zombies. In addition there are other survivors and some are not that friendly (like Neegan in The Walking Dead). Players are immersed in the world, trying to navigate through the gangs and hordes of the undead while making the best existence they can.

The game plays in two phases: The Zombicide Shelter phase and the Mission phase. In the Shelter phase, they improve their base, add supplies and store their gear. Their shelter is also under attack every phase and failure results in hunger, weakened defenses and even complete destruction. In the missions phase, players go out to complete a specific task they set out to achieve. From rescuing other survivors, making a supply run, scouting new locations and so on. The game master guides the action for the players. Players will roll dice attempting to get successes to pass the tests and complete the action. There are actions to shoot, scavenge, heal, and scout to name a few.

What you can do and how to do it: Taking a turn

Players get to complete 2 actions on their turn. Some are basic and may not need a roll to succeed. When a test is made, If the players roll the required number of successes, they succeed the action. If they fail, then they have trouble and complications arise. Players search for more gear and build up their arsenal to fight better in future missions.  If the players accomplish the mission they earn experience.  They gain enough experience, they level up and gain better skills and abilities.  The game master increases the challenge in every round, adding more threats and obstacles if the mission takes longer to complete. Sometimes its better to live and fight another day, unless you want to join the undead.  No shame in running when an abomination comes and you don’t have what it takes to eliminate it.

Players can take stress to help make successes on their rolls to minimize failure. They can spend adrenaline to gain more stress if needed. Any roll of 4 or higher can turn into a success by spending stress points.  This helps players have some options with the dice.

Like regular Zombicide, the zombies have a target priority that has to be followed unless the player chooses to aim then they can choose their targets.  Melee works similar, make a fight test and every success scores a hit on the opponent.

Mission debrief: Some final thoughts

Credit to CMON

Zombicide on its own is a fun lighthearted easy game to learn and play. Chronicles adds depth to that experience when you want more character development and a richer experience in the world of the game. It brings about more feeling to describe the world in greater details than your standard Zombicide games.
